The Director of Finance submitted a report updating the Committee on progress with the new corporate non-statutory complaints process and reporting the quarterly non-statutory complaints figures.
The Committee noted that:-
· A statutory process needed to be followed for complaints about adult social care and children’s services. The non-statutory complaints process therefore applied to all other services, including housing;
· The new system would be implemented at the end of January 2016;
· A web portal would facilitate customer access to the new complaints procedure;
· The new process was being introduced as part of the Customer Services transformation programme;
· When the non-statutory complaints process was established, consideration would be given to incorporating Member and Mayoral complaints and enquiries in to it;
· It was not possible to interrogate the current electronic non-statutory complaints system to obtain details of complaints on a Ward basis, but it would be possible to get this information from the new system;
· The first quarterly statistics under the new electronic for non-statutory complaints process would be available in the summer of 2016;
· Officers were working with the designers of the new electronic system to ensure that it supplied the information required to monitor these complaints appropriately;
· Officers against whom complaints were made were investigated and Human Resources procedures were invoked as necessary in response to the findings of the investigations; and
· All Councillors would be advised of the forthcoming changes to the non-statutory complaints process before it went live.
RESOLVED:
That the report be noted.
